Nothing could part my dark knight and me. I opened my eyes and gasped as I saw his beautiful angelic face pulled down in the same pleasurable expression as mine. His blue eyes stared into mine, his dark black hair brushed to the side in a floppy mop. I embraced the way he sent me back on the bed, his fingers twisted through mine, hands brushing my hair. I pulled away, gasping for air as I fumbled for the buttons on his t-shirt. No one, not even my mum, could stop me now. Love can be dangerous, but when it’s with the right person, it’s perfect.
But then I foolishly began to kiss him again. I knew something was wrong the minute I set my lips on his again. His fingers brushed against my skin, trailing a long line up to my neck. I wanted to pull away and I wanted him to stop. No matter how hard I resisted, his other hand brushed up to my neck. He was stronger than me, he could pin me down. I had thought I was in love, the day I met him under the willow tree in the park. The first minute our eyes met, it was instant love. Now it had all been a lie. He was going to kill me, it would come quick, and it would be done before I knew it.
His lips crushed against mine, harder and harder. Even as I stopped kissing him back, he carried on. My heart was thudding dangerously against my chest, a lump formed in my throat, and my stomach clenched into a tight knot.
My dark knight’s fingers closed around my throat, tightening and tightening. The air escaped my throat, I couldn’t breathe! I felt the way my lungs ached and ached as I tried to breathe. I saw the dark spots cloud over my vision. I was terrified. There was nothing I could do to stop him.
I would die, and this definitely wasn’t quick. He could have ended it quick, he could have broken my neck so I didn’t have to struggle for the air. But he must have wanted me to die a slow death. Cruel. But the world was never nice. It always had to be cruel.
As my heart came to its last few beats, I thought, See you in hell.
